PO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ES
As the Sustainment Avionics, F-16 Technician Level 2 you will be responsible for Flight test Mods, testing/installing electrical harnesses/components, routing various wire/cables, Terminating cables/wires, and performing operational checks to ensure flight readiness. You may also be required to troubleshoot and repairing electrical and avionics systems based on area team. Will sometimes perform other duties such as general mechanic installs, testing, and inspections.
